    Joe, people can't take their cars out of their pockets. For example, one person who lives in one city wants to go to work at the neighbour city, he/she can take a train, but if there's no bus that connect the train station to his/her workplace, he/she will still drive a car. Therefore, bus coverage is really important in this game to reduce the traffic.
